Candles lit in remembrance at Tofield School ceremony

candles-tofieldschool Tofield School gymnasium last Thursday was filled for the annual Remembrance service honouring Canada’s war dead.

The services are part of many held in schools and halls throughout the land during this most important week of honouring those who paid the ultimate sacrifice, and thanking those who remain.

But this year, along with the more traditional elements, a candlelight ceremony was included that added a more personal touch for many present.

Attending on behalf of Tofield Legion Branch No. 91, were Bill Glover, Joe Yurkowski and John Warner. Also present were Battle River-Crowfoot MP Kevin Sorenson and Tofield Mayor Harold Conquest.
